The 5-minute rule
Answer in 5 minutes and you are in the running. Answer in 5 hours and you are a voicemail.
A customer with no cooling messages 3 or 4 companies at once. The one who answers first gets the conversation. The conversation gets the appointment. The appointment gets the job.
Leads answered inside 5 minutes convert many times more often than leads answered after an hour. Most contractors take hours, because most contractors are on a ladder. That is not a character flaw. It is a scheduling problem, and software is good at those.
Fast only matters if the reply is worth reading. So every LeadBolt reply is written for that one lead, naming the problem they described, their city, and a time, never pasted from a script bank.

Does it work with Yelp Messaging and Yelp Request a Quote?
Yes. Both are answered in the same Yelp conversation, so Yelp records your response time and response rate. Yelp is the first source we built for, not the only one.
Will customers know they are talking to software?
The first reply uses your scripts, your business name, and a short delay so it reads like a fast office manager. When a human takes over, the thread simply continues.
What happens after hours?
After-hours scripts take over automatically. They set expectations, capture the address, and escalate emergencies to whoever is on call.
Do I need ServiceTitan or another job platform?
No. LeadBolt Jobs, the job tracker built into LeadBolt, takes a lead from won to invoiced with nothing to connect. If you run ServiceTitan, Jobber, or Housecall Pro, Handoff syncs customers, jobs, and revenue both ways. HubSpot, Salesforce, and Zoho get the contact and the pipeline stage.
